Boeing, Spirit AeroSystems execs to testify at NTSB hearing on MAX 9 emergency
Aug 5, 2024 8:35 AM

WASHINGTON, Aug 5 (Reuters) - The National

Transportation Safety Board said a number of Boeing ( BA ) and Spirit

AeroSystems ( SPR ) executives will testify at a two-day hearing

starting Tuesday on the January Alaska Airlines Boeing

737 MAX 9 in-flight door plug emergency.

Boeing's ( BA ) senior vice president for quality Elizabeth Lund

and Doug Ackerman, vice president of supplier quality for Boeing ( BA )

are among those that will testify as will Terry George, senior

vice president and general manager for Boeing Program at Spirit

AeroSystems ( SPR ), the NTSB said. Several Federal Aviation

Administration officials will also testify.
